🌼 Growing Specifications:
- Planting Season: Spring
- Sowing Method: Direct sow or start indoors
- Light Requirement: Full Sun
- Planting Depth: 1/4 inch
- Plant Spacing: 6 inches
- Plant Height: Up to 36 inches
- Water Needs: Average
- Bloom Season: Summer
- Hardiness Zones: 3-10
